Trump-backed Van Orden projected to defeat Dem challenger in competitive Wisconsin district

Republican Rep. Derrick Van Orden is expected to fend off a stiff challenge from Democrat Rebecca Cook and avoid an upset in Wisconsin's 3rd Congressional District election on Tuesday.

In 2022, Van Orden defeated Democratic candidate Brad Pfaff, flipping the House district to the Republican side.
